Turbine speed

2008-01-19View Original

Thread Content

I am an operator of the heavy catalyst device. Usually our deputy director sometimes adjusts the rotation speed of the steam turbine. I don’t know why the rotation speed of the steam turbine is adjusted. Is it based on the pressure of the settler or the processing capacity of the raw materials? I can’t figure it out. Please give me some advice. The speed adjustment I am talking about here is under the condition that the medium-pressure steam pressure is stable, not because the medium-pressure steam pressure drops and the load increases.

Generally, the suction port of the gas compressor is the oil and gas separator at the top of the fractionation tower, and the amount of gas is determined by the processing capacity, the depth of the reaction, and the cooling degree of the tower top cooler.

Generally, the speed of the catalytic cracking turbine has two control methods: remote and local. During the startup process of the unit, it is controlled through the local control method (that is, through the 505 speed regulator). Once the unit is running normally, the turbine speed should be put into remote control, and the signal parameter of the remote control is the settler pressure. If the settler pressure is higher than the given value, the turbine speed should be increased and the compressor pumping volume should be increased to reduce the settler pressure. Otherwise, the turbine speed should be reduced. Another reason is that proper manual adjustment of the speed can prevent the steam turbine adjustment valve stem from becoming salty and stuck. This is because if the system steam pressure is relatively stable, the turbine speed adjustment system is only a dynamic micro-adjustment, and the valve movement space is very small, which is prone to salty jamming and affects the operation of the unit.
